Analysis

Southern Europe recorded 14.1 kt for ippu — emissions in 2023. That is the lowest value across all 63 years on record.

That represents a change of down 5.2% on the previous year and down 7.8% over ten years.

Over the whole period, ippu — emissions in Southern Europe peaked at 74.03 kt in 1969 and was at its lowest, 14.1 kt, in 2023.

That places Southern Europe 19th out of 32 groups with data for 2023, putting it in the middle of the range.

The long-run direction has been consistently falling across the 63 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
